The original Golden Girls became a cultural phenomenon because it challenged stereotypes about aging while delivering some of the sharpest comedy ever seen on television. Decades later, its themes remain surprisingly relevant, proving that friendship, love, and personal growth never lose their importance.
Set once again in sunny Miami, the new series follows four older women who choose to share a home and navigate the joys and challenges of later life together. While their personalities often clash, their bond creates the foundation for both the show’s funniest moments and its most heartfelt stories.
